TICKET-917: Fixturesmith vault locked again

Heads up, future folks — the Fixturesmith seed vault locked itself after the Larkspur CI runner crashed mid-write. This blocks anyone generating test-data factories for the billing suite. Unsealing is manual and annoying, but quick once you have the phrase. For posterity, the recovery passphrase is recorded right below this line.

unlock words, hahaf-fajeg: quenmir-belius

## Changed defaults

Heads up: the Ledgerline tax-rate lookup cache now defaults to a 15-minute TTL instead of 24 hours. Turns out rates in the Veldt County sandbox were going stale mid-demo, which was embarrassing. Eviction is now LRU rather than FIFO, and the cache warms on boot. If you're reviewing, check that nothing hardcodes the old TTL. The new defaults land as follows.

deployment values, bajop-taweg:
holwyn:
  log_level: debug
  metrics_host: metrics.holwyn.zemvarsys.internal
  pool_size: 32

# Hi new folks! This env file configures sqlint-runner for the Bramblewick repo.
# Our SQL linting rules live in lint/rules.toml — don't edit them here, just point the
# runner at them. Flags below control strictness; we run in "grumpy" mode on CI, so
# fix warnings locally before pushing. Ask Tomas if a rule seems wrong.
# The runner reports results to our lint dashboard, and it needs an API token on the next line.

vault entry, fadup-tagag: RELAY_SECRET8=2fd92179

Quick heads-up on Pinwheel UI versioning: we cut a minor release every sprint, and anything touching component props needs a changeset file in the PR. No changeset, no merge — the bot will nag you. Majors are rare and go through the design council first. The full policy, with examples of what counts as breaking, lives on the internal page below.

wiki page, bahip-yahip: https://grafana.qirvanlabs.corp/browse/display/projects/cc3a1b9dbfc9

Hi Tomas,

Handing over after a quiet-ish week. One open item: the Verity registry rejected three event schema registrations from the Larkspur billing team because their compatibility mode flipped from BACKWARD to FULL after Tuesday's config sync. I rolled it back and filed a ticket, but the root cause in the sync job is unconfirmed—worth a careful look if you review that change. Everything else nominal; consumers are current. If the Larkspur team pings you about re-registration, loop in their platform lead.

Best,
Ineke

alerts address for kafof-bagag: kasael@olvarqdyn.corp